Shehu Sani reacts as Pastor Kumuyi warns against attacks on Buhari
  Shehu Sani reacts as Pastor Kumuyi warns against attacks on Buhari
The lawmaker representing Kaduna Central at the National Assembly, Senator Shehu Sani, has warned the General Overseer of Deeper Life Bible Church against preventing Nigerians from expressing their views about their leaders.

We reported earlier that Kumuyi on Sunday urged Christians not to attack the President of the country through any means.

Kumuyi gave the admonition during his sermon at the Deeper Life Bible Church, Headquarters, Gbagada, in Lagos adding that real Christians must obey constituted authorities and shun violence.

Delivering his sermon entitled “The Believers’ Preservation Until the Day of Visitation”, Kumuyi said that Christians are strangers and pilgrims in the world and must be christ-like in their character, conducts and conversations.



“Don’t attack the President of the country whether in words or in the newspapers or through internet.

“Honour kings; don’t disrespect or dishonour the governors. Don’t disrespect leaders of the community and leaders in the church.

“If we are to honour the governors in the states, how much more the Pastors,” Kumuyi said.

Reacting, Senator Sani tweeted, “Pastor Kumuyi is a respectable and responsible man of God, I like him.

“But he should allow people to express their views about their leaders and speak truth to power.

“That is their only shield of defending democracy and propelling the wheel of freedom and justice.”

FFK reacts to Pastor Kumuyi's call for Christians to stop attacking President Buhari
 FFK reacts to Pastor Kumuyi
Former Aviation Minister, Femi Fani-Kayode, has reacted to the call made by Clergyman and founder of the Deeper Christian Life Church, Pastor Williams Kumuyi, for Christians to desist from attacking President Buhari either through speaking, news paper publications or any other means.

The clergyman while preaching in his Church in Gbagada, Lagos state yesterday Sunday, June 2nd, said it is ungodly to speak or attack constituted authority. According to him, God expects Christians to submit to their leaders.



Taking to his Twitter handle to react to Kumuyi's call, FFK wrote
"Don't attack Buhari"- Kumuyi.

God deliver us from shepherds that slaughter the sheep, that defend the cruel, that support injustice, that love the wicked, that serve the tyrant, that despise the weak, that enslave the poor and that worship genocidal maniacs and sociopathic butchers.

Stop Complaining, Pray For Buhari, Me And Those In Authority - Osinbajo Tells Nigerians
The Vice President, Prof. Yemi Osinbajo, on Tuesday appealed to Nigerian to pray for him and his boss, President Muhammadu Buhari.
He said the prayers were needed to enable those in government overcome numerous challenges facing the nation.
Osinbajo, who made the remark at the inauguration of the Deeper Life Bible Church new Headquarters Auditorium, Gbagada, Lagos, said that governance was a spiritual warfare.
“It is the duty of the Church, as we are, that the Church prays for the government; that the Church upholds the hands of those in government, not by complaining but by supporting us with prayers.
“Governance is a spiritual warfare, if anyone does not know that, I know. I ask the Church to pray for everyone of us in the position of authority in this land,” Osinbajo pleaded.
On the edifice, Osinbajo said: “This is one of the proudest moments for me as a Christian. This great edifice is for the propagation of the gospel of Jesus Christ.”
Osinbajo, who was delighted with the edifice for its modern amenities and technology, said its surroundings were investments in the community with a connecting bridge, street lights and greatly improved access roads.
The Vice President commended the Pastor William Kumuyi, the General Superintendent of the Deeper Life Bible Church, for his uncommon humility and commitment to the spread of the undiluted gospel of Jesus Christ.
According to him, part of the resistance includes resistance to the building of churches, saying there are cases of this, which President Muhammadu Buhari, has saddled him with.
“The devil’s biggest agenda is stoke up a religious conflict in Nigeria, one that would make it impossible for anyone to preach the gospel while the security agencies continue to work relentlessly to wipe out the perpetrators of these evil acts.
“And to bring a permanent end to all of the killings going on in the name of herdsmen, Boko Haram or any other name, we as a body of Christ must not loose focus.
“We are called to bring men and women to salvation, even those who kill.
“The enemy wants us to stand on our pulpits and preach hate but we will obey the Lord Jesus Christ, who said we must love our enemy and pray even for those who persecute us.
“There is no person born or yet to be born that can stop the gospel of Jesus Christ,” he added.
